Job Description JOB SUMMARY: Sacred Hearts Academy is a Catholic, college-preparatory school dedicated to providing girls and young women an exceptional education that inspires them to become leaders in their communities and the world. Under the direction of the Principal, the PACE Teacher serves as a full-time classroom teacher, primarily responsible for planning, delivering, and assessing instruction in core subjects such as English, Mathematics, and Social Studies, in alignment with the Academy’s Catholic, faith-based mission. The PACE Teacher ensures the safety and well-being of all students through active supervision and positive, supportive interactions; establishes a creative, inclusive, and engaging learning environment for girls; and maintains regular, professional communication with administrators, parents/guardians regarding student progress, behavior, and overall development. The PACE Teacher also completes required documentation, including student work samples, grading, and progress reports, in a timely and accurate manner.
